Spiral Stairways for Tank

Spiral stairways for tanks are often used to provide access to the top of tanks for inspection, maintenance, and other purposes.

Design Considerations:

  1. Height and Diameter: The height and diameter of the tank will influence the design of the spiral stairway. Taller tanks may require more turns in the spiral to reach the top safely.
  2. Materials: The materials used for the stairway should be corrosion-resistant and durable, as they will be exposed to outdoor conditions. Common materials include steel or galvanized steel.
  3. Tread Design: Treads should be designed to provide a non-slip surface to ensure safety, even in wet or slippery conditions.
  4. Handrails: Sturdy handrails are essential to provide support and safety. Handrails should be at the appropriate height and designed for easy gripping.
  5. Spacing and Clearances: Ensure adequate space and clearance for people to ascend and descend comfortably. This includes the distance between treads and headroom clearance.

Regulations and Codes:

  1. Safety Codes: Compliance with local building codes and safety regulations is crucial. Regulations may vary by location, so it’s important to adhere to the specific requirements in your area.
  2. Occupancy Load: Consider the number of people who may use the stairway at any given time, as this affects design and safety requirements.

Maintenance and Durability:

  1. Maintenance Access: The design should allow for easy maintenance access to both the stairway and the tank it serves.
  2. Weather Resistance: Since spiral stairways are often installed outdoors, materials should be weather-resistant and require minimal maintenance to prevent corrosion.

Customization:

  1. Tank Size and Shape: The stairway design may need to be customized based on the size and shape of the tank.
  2. Aesthetic Integration: Depending on the setting, the stairway can be designed to blend aesthetically with its surroundings.

Safety:

  1. Emergency Egress: The design should ensure a safe means of egress in case of emergencies.
  2. Load-Bearing Capacity: Ensure that the stairway can safely support the anticipated load, including personnel and any equipment they may carry.
  3. Regular Inspections: Regular inspections and maintenance of the stairway are essential to ensure ongoing safety.
